<h3>What is the meaning of Chukchi?</h3>
An indigenous people residing in the Chukchi Peninsula along the Chukchi Sea and also the Bering Sea region of the Arctic Ocean within the Russian Federation is referred to as Chukchi.
They call themselves lyg'oravetl'a, which interprets as "true people" or "people standing freely." The current population is around 16,000 people.

Olaudah Equiano's narrative is an example of slave narrative that became a powerful tool in the abolitionist movement.
<em>The Interesting Narrative of the Life of Olaudah Equiano </em>while being an autobiography is a slave narrative that describes the enslavement of Equiano and how he sought to become a free man through his study of the bible.
The book discusses the cross cultural an religious of the writer from slavery to freedom and traditional belief to Christianity. It is a book that explicitly narrates his experience as a slave and this was a powerful tool the abolitionists used to abolish slavery.
